What is the total station in surveying in PPT?
What is a Total Station? Total station is a surveying equipment combination of Electromagnetic Distance Measuring Instrument and electronic theodolite. It is also integrated with microprocessor, electronic data collector and storage system.
What is total station PDF?
Definition. Total station or TST (total station theodolite) is an electronic/optical instrument used in modern surveying and building construction. The total station is an electronic theodolite (transit) integrated with an electronic distance meter (EDM) to read slope distances from the instrument to a particular point …
What is the working principle of total station?
Principle of Total station The total station consists of a built-in emitter, capable of emitting microwaves and infrared signals. The wavelength of these emitted waves helps in calculating the distance between the points.

What are the uses of total station?
Total stations are the primary survey instrument used in mining surveying. A total station is used to record the absolute location of the tunnel walls, ceilings (backs), and floors as the drifts of an underground mine are driven.

What are the parts of total station?
A total station is composed of four main components; EDM (Electronic Distance Measurement), electronic theodolite, microprocessor and electronic display.

Which lens is used in total station?
All Nikon total stations, auto levels and theodolites come with a standard eyepiece lens. This lens has a magnification of 30X. The only exception is the DTM 322/322+ series total station that has a standard magnification of 33X.
